  1. b) Cellulose and Fiberglass

 This is the kind of blown in insulation which is exactly required and demanded to be blown through a tube into one's home. It is a type of insulation which is actually sold in compressed blocks end  are broken down into some tiny pieces by a powerful machine  which is known as an insulation blower.

It is through the correct use of the blower that the insulation is faced through a larger hose. And it is when this insulation flies out of the hose and the installer gets directed to the flow of insulation into the right place.  This forms the major and regular benefit of using blown in insulation and to be used quite perfectly and completely into use.

This helps to fill the space in between the floors and also the ceilings of homes. The insulation which is blown from these blowers also do a great job at properly insulation because they spread evenly throughout the given space wrapping and prevent any obstacles like including the outlets, wires, pipes and  even some kind of ductwork.
